Choplifter

A side‑scrolling rescue shooter that put the player in control of a combat helicopter, blending arcade action with a humanitarian objective.

Description

Choplifter was originally developed by Dan Gorlin for the Apple II and later ported by Sega. It casts players as a helicopter pilot tasked with extracting hostages from enemy territory while navigating hostile airspace and ground fire. The game’s core tension lies in balancing aggression with precision: players must destroy threats without harming civilians, manage fuel, and carefully position under pressure.

Its design reflects early attempts to merge reflex-driven gameplay with moral stakes, where success depends not just on survival but on how many lives are saved. The Master System version retains the original’s structure while enhancing visual clarity and responsiveness, making it a formative example of action games that incorporate humanitarian goals and not just fictional abstractions into arcade mechanics.
